Kel is an independent Counsellor / Psychotherapist and Educator primarily working in the field of eating disorders. As a Therapist Kel runs a busy private practice working from an Integrative-Existential-Humanistic perspective, and is the creator of ‘The Eating Disorder Recovery Companion’, an online self-help portal for those stuck on waiting lists and struggling to access Eating Disorder care. Kel’s main interests are in eating disorder education, weight bias, risk management and iatrogenic harm in eating disorder care. She also delivers UK wide CPD events and runs the three times award nominated eating disorder awareness blog ‘Mental Health Bites’, as well as the YouTube channel by the same name.

 

Kel is a fully Accredited member of the BACP and a Fellow of the International Society for Psychotherapy and Counselling (ISPC). She is also one of the longest serving Ambassadors for the eating disorder charity Beat, having been involved in a wealth of co-production and lived experience participation.  When not working, you can usually find Kel cuddled up with her dog, Tilly, or busy nurturing a small veg garden.
